Soundproofing paint is one of the most heavily marketed noise control products sold to homeowners. It is inexpensive, easy to apply, and promises to reduce noise through a simple paint-on process. The question is whether it delivers any meaningful performance.
What Soundproofing Paint Is
Soundproofing paint — sometimes called acoustic paint or sound-deadening paint — is a thick, latex-based paint that contains additives such as ceramic microspheres, fillers, or sound-absorbing compounds. The coating is applied like regular paint but goes on thicker, typically at 8-10 mils dry film thickness compared to 2-3 mils for standard paint. Multiple coats are usually recommended.
The Physics Problem
To block sound, you need mass. The more mass per unit area a barrier has, the better it resists the pressure fluctuations of sound waves. Even after multiple coats, soundproofing paint adds a tiny fraction of the mass of a sheet of drywall. A single layer of standard 5/8-inch drywall weighs about 2.2 pounds per square foot. Multiple coats of soundproofing paint add perhaps 0.05 pounds per square foot — roughly 50 times less mass than a single drywall sheet.
The mass law of acoustics is well established: doubling the mass of a partition improves its sound isolation by about 6 dB. Given how little mass soundproofing paint adds, the improvement is well below 1 dB — far below the threshold of human perception.
Independent Testing Results
Independent acoustic laboratory tests of soundproofing paints have consistently found that they provide no statistically significant improvement in sound transmission class (STC) compared to standard paint. The additional thickness of the material creates some marginal improvement in surface vibration damping at very specific frequencies, but the overall effect on noise transmission between rooms is negligible.
What Soundproofing Paint Can Legitimately Claim
Soundproofing paint may provide very small improvements in surface vibration damping — the kind of damping that reduces the ring of a hollow wall when tapped. This is a different property from sound isolation. Some products that make acoustic claims are more honestly described as vibration-damping compounds, which do have legitimate uses in specific applications like ductwork and automotive panels where the goal is to reduce surface resonance rather than block airborne noise transmission.
Where the Money Is Better Spent
The typical cost of treating a room with soundproofing paint — multiple cans, multiple coats — is $100 to $300. That same budget buys: a quality door sweep and weatherstripping that provides measurable, immediate noise reduction; acoustic curtains that genuinely add mass and absorption; or draft excluders and seal kits for windows that address real transmission paths.
If you are considering soundproofing paint as a primary treatment, skip it. If you want to paint a room anyway and the soundproofing version is only marginally more expensive, the harm is minimal — but do not expect it to solve a noise problem.
